The seventh studio album by the American industrial metal band. It will be the first studio album in eleven years following Cult of Static (2009), marking the longest gap between two studio albums in the band’s career, and features part of the last recordings of deceased frontman Wayne Static, who died in 2014, with his role being filled live by a new frontman credited as Xer0, who also features on the albums re-recordings of ‘Bled for Days’, and ‘Push It’. Project Regeneration will also see the return of the original Static-X lineup – bassist Tony Campos, guitarist Koichi Fukuda and drummer Ken Jay – and is produced by Ulrich Wild, who has produced albums by the band in the past.
